About Kazuo Ohmori

Kazuo Ohmori is a scholar working on Pathology and Forensic Medicine, Immunology and Allergy and Obstetrics and Gynecology, having authored 20 papers that have together received 541 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Metallurgy and Material Forming (6 papers), Spine and Intervertebral Disc Pathology (6 papers), Metal Forming Simulation Techniques (4 papers), Musculoskeletal pain and rehabilitation (3 papers), Pregnancy and preeclampsia studies (2 papers), Pregnancy-related medical research (2 papers), Anesthesia and Pain Management (2 papers) and Sarcoma Diagnosis and Treatment (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Pathology and Forensic Medicine (322 citations), Pharmacology (268 citations) and Rheumatology (154 citations). Kazuo Ohmori has collaborated with scholars based in Japan, United States and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Masahiko Kanamori, Tomoatsu Kimura, Yoshiharu Kawaguchi, Ryusuke Osada, H. Matsui, H. Ishihara, Hisao Matsui, Hirokazu Ishihara, James R. Neff and Ming Zhou.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Bone and Joint Surgery, Spine and Modern Pathology.
